The List of Petroleum Products in Germiston, South Africa

Looking for the Best Petroleum Products in Germiston, South Africa? Find the List of the Best Petroleum Products in Germiston, South Africa on Our Business Directory. Top Petroleum Products in Germiston, Petroleum Products Near Me.

There are no results matching your query.


Possible Solutions

BACK TO TOP